How Enumclaw Jail Inmate Database: Search, View, and Get Information on Local Inmates Actually Works

At its core, the database functions as a public-facing portal connected to the jail’s internal booking and management system. When an individual is taken into custody, their information is entered into this system, creating a record that may include name, date of birth, booking time, charges, and assigned location. The online interface allows users to search this database using specific parameters, such as a full or partial name. Once a match is found, the system typically displays key details about the person’s current incarceration status. It is important to note that the information provided is a snapshot of a specific moment and may not reflect updates after release or transfer. The technology relies on regular data entry by jail staff, so the accuracy of the Enumclaw Jail Inmate Database: Search, View, and Get Information on Local Inmates is dependent on the timeliness of those updates. Users should treat the data as a starting point for verification rather than a final legal document.

How current is the information in the database?

The system is updated periodically as new records are created and old ones are cleared. However, there can be a delay between an arrest and the appearance of a record online. Conversely, an entry may remain listed even after an individual has been released or charges have been dropped. Users should understand that real-time accuracy is not always guaranteed due to the human processes involved in data entry.

What personal information is visible to the public?

Most databases are designed to show only basic booking information that is considered a public record. This usually includes the individual’s name, date of birth, booking number, charges, and custody status. Sensitive personal details, such as home addresses or phone numbers of unrelated parties, are typically redacted or kept offline to protect privacy laws. The goal is to balance public interest with personal confidentiality.

Can I search for someone without knowing their full name?

Many systems offer a name-based search function, which may include a partial match option. This allows users to search using a first name or last name alone, which can be helpful in uncertain situations. The results will often display a list of individuals with similar names, requiring the user to identify the correct person from the list. This feature acknowledges that users may not always have complete information but still need to conduct a responsible check.

Things People Often Misunderstand

A common misconception is that the database serves as a complete criminal history report. In reality, it typically only reflects current or very recent detainment related to active jail stays. Past arrests that did not result in ongoing detention, or cases that were resolved in court, will not appear in the active inmate log. Another misunderstanding involves the cause for detention; the charges listed are often initial allegations and do not imply guilt or the outcome of a trial. The legal process is complex, and an online roster cannot replace professional legal advice.
